DISCHARGED SOLDIERS DEATH.

Greymouth, July 17

A discharged soldier, John Maher, who fought iu the Gallipoli campaign, met his death yesterday while hunting a bullock. He was recently appointed stockman at the localabattoirs. The evidence points that he fell from his horse. He was picked up with his neck broken, and a stirrup was attached t» a foot. Deceased was 31 years of age, and it is believed be was a native of Victoria.
